Analysis of Influencing Factors of Knowledge Co-Creation in Innovation Consortium Under the Bottleneck Problems:Based on the Two-Tuple Linguistic-DEMATEL Method
Innovation consortium is effective at solving the bottleneck problems.The key to effectively leveraging the role of innovation consortium lies in identifying the factors that influence knowledge co-creation within these consortium and achieving knowledge co-creation.From a systemic perspective,based on the multi-agent theory model,16 influencing factors of knowledge co-creation in innovation consortium are analyzed and refined from four aspects of subject,object,mediator,and environment.Then,the two-tuple linguistic-DEMATEL method is used to conduct an in-depth study on the causal categories and importance of each factor,which helps to identify the cause group factors and result group factors of knowledge co-creation in the innovation consortium.Besides,to identify the key influencing factors,the scores of influence,influenced degree,causality,and centrality for each factor are comprehensively compared.The results show that:the knowledge co-creation of innovation consortium is jointly influenced by multiple factors.The knowledge co-creation platform is the most important causal factor,and the knowledge co-creation performance is the most important result factor.The level of knowledge stock,willingness to share knowledge,knowledge co-creation performance,knowledge co-creation platform,digital technology tools,network structure,and policy system are key factors.The research results not only deepen the understanding of innovation alliances and knowledge co-creation,but also offer valuable insights for enhancing knowledge co-creation within these alliances.Therefore,to improve the knowledge co-creation effect of innovation consortium,it is necessary to effectively utilize digital tools,build knowledge co-creation platforms,strengthen government empowerment,and build a favorable knowledge co-creation environment.
